In addition to being a solvent, the theory outlines the important ionising role of water. Water can act has both an acid (proton donors) and a base (proton acceptors). WebBrønsted-Lowry theory of acids and bases The Brønsted-Lowry theory describes acid-base interactions in terms of proton transfer between chemical species. A Brønsted-Lowry acid is any species that can donate a proton, \text {H}^+ H+, and a base is any species that can accept a proton.
